Understanding B2B User Intent in the Answer Economy
B2B queries often align with distinct buying journey stages. Recognizing and targeting these intents is critical for AEO success:
- Research Intent: Early-stage queries like “How does AI improve supply chain management?” signal educational content needs.
- Evaluation Intent: Mid-stage questions like “ROI of cloud-based ERP systems” reflect solution comparison needs.
- Implementation Intent: Late-stage searches like “Best practices for CRM integration” require technical specifics.
Strategies to Align Content with Intent:
- Create Buyer Personas: Map stakeholders’ needs across departments like IT, finance, and operations.
- Develop Stage-Specific Content: Tailor materials to research, evaluation, and implementation phases.
Answer Holistically: Address both technical details and business value comprehensively.

Technical AEO: Optimizing for Search Engines
Technical optimization enhances discoverability and ensures your content is accessible.
Implement Schema Markup:
- FAQ Schema: Boost visibility for Q&A content.
- Product Schema: Highlight key specifications.
- HowTo Schema: Support step-by-step guides.
Improve Site Structure:
- Logical Navigation: Organize content by categories and subcategories.
- Internal Linking: Connect related articles to aid user navigation.
- Descriptive URLs: Use consistent, meaningful URLs.
Integrate Technical Content:
- Link technical documents to marketing content.
- Maintain robust search functions for documentation.
- Use version control to ensure accurate information.

Gaining Visibility Through Featured Snippets and Knowledge Graphs
Optimize for Featured Snippets:
- Format content into lists, tables, and concise paragraphs.
- Provide direct, actionable answers.
- Define industry terms clearly.
Strengthen Knowledge Graph Presence:
- Maintain up-to-date company profiles.
- Link products to relevant topics.
- Highlight content authored by industry experts.
Embracing Local Search for Regional B2B Visibility
For region-specific targeting:
- Use location modifiers in keywords.
- Highlight local success stories and partnerships.
- Ensure consistent and accurate NAP (name, address, phone number) data.
